parent()//只會向上一級獲取,只是一級
站在用戶的角度思考問題,與客戶深入溝通,找到北川羌族網(wǎng)站設計與北川羌族網(wǎng)站推廣的解決方案,憑借多年的經(jīng)驗,讓設計與互聯(lián)網(wǎng)技術結合,創(chuàng)造個性化、用戶體驗好的作品,建站類型包括:做網(wǎng)站、成都網(wǎng)站制作、企業(yè)官網(wǎng)、英文網(wǎng)站、手機端網(wǎng)站、網(wǎng)站推廣、空間域名、虛擬主機、企業(yè)郵箱。業(yè)務覆蓋北川羌族地區(qū)。
parents()//獲取所有直接的上級,上級的同級元素不能獲取
children()//獲取所有下一級的元素,只是一級
find()//獲取指定的下級,一定要指定,不然無效。如:find("span"),獲取下級的所有span元素,無論在多深的下級。
siblings()//獲取除了本元素以外的所有同級元素,如:你要對同級元素加上邊框,這個只對同級元素有效,對本元素$(this)無效
next()//本元素的向下數(shù)第一個同級元素
nextAll()//所有在本元素下面的同級元素
nextUntil()//介于兩個同級元素之間的同級元素。如:$("span").nextUntil("p") span和p必須是同級元素,然后獲取span和p之間的同級元素
prev()//和next()相反
prevAll()//和nextAll()相反
prevUntil()//和nextUntil()相反,注:這個相反有點出入,最好自己先測試一遍再使用
first()//獲取選中元素第一個(同級之間的)
last()//獲取被選元素的最后一個(同級之間的)
eq(1)//獲取被選元素的第2個,注:元素是從0開始數(shù)起的
filter(".css")//獲取被選元素的同級所有帶有.css類的
not()//和filter()相反
這是我之前學jquery自己總結的一部分,你可以參考一下。
更詳細和專業(yè)的解析你可以去這里看一下:
需要準備的材料分別有:電腦、html編輯器、瀏覽器。
1、首先,打開html編輯器,新建html文件,例如:index.html,并引入jquery。
2、在index.html中的script標簽,輸入jquery代碼:
$('body').append($('#c').parent().prev().attr('id'));
3、瀏覽器運行index.html頁面,此時成功獲取了id為c的元素的父元素的上一個元素的id并打印了出來。
var div = $(this).parent().parent().siblings();
$(div)[0].find("input").val();
var?my_li?=?$('li');
if(my_li.hasClass("on"))?{
my_li.parent().addClass("active")
}
用hasClass()方法來是否含有某個類
用parent()可以定位到當前元素的父元素
(1)$("#id",window.opener.document).val(賦值);
或者$("#id",window.opener.document).html(賦值)
(2)上述(1)中的id為父窗口元素的id,獲得后可以給賦值用val方法或者html方法
(3)原生js可以這樣寫:
window.opener.document.getElementById("id").value=賦值或者
window.opener.document.getElementById('cname').innerHTML=賦值
當前題目:jquery上級元素,jquery百度百科
分享鏈接:http://aaarwkj.com/article2/dssjsoc.html
成都網(wǎng)站建設公司_創(chuàng)新互聯(lián),為您提供響應式網(wǎng)站、做網(wǎng)站、網(wǎng)站維護、網(wǎng)站營銷、服務器托管、商城網(wǎng)站
聲明:本網(wǎng)站發(fā)布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經(jīng)允許不得轉載,或轉載時需注明來源: 創(chuàng)新互聯(lián)